Sponsorship Opportunities
Sponsorships are an important part of our business. Because of generous corporate partners, United Way is able to thank, recognize, educate and train donors and volunteers, without incurring additional expenses.
Sponsoring a United Way event feels good, but makes good business sense too. Studies show consumers are more likely to support organizations that are involved in the local community. Community support also helps build a positive brand image in the eyes of the consumer.
And, it doesn’t hurt that your company is highlighted as a community leader in front of hundreds of potential customers - individuals and organizations.
Cornerstone Sponsor ~ $10,000
This premier sponsorship provides your company with year-round exposure and sponsorship of United Way events. Cornerstone Sponsor Benefits include:
- Your company name/logo prominently positioned on print and electronic material in 2010 including:
- All special event advertising
- All special event programs
- United Way website with a link to your site
- Recognition at all special events
- Reserved table at the campaign kick-off and campaign recognition event

In-Kind Gifts
We are committed to keeping our overhead costs as low as possible. One way we succeed in this effort is through the help of generous companies and organizations.
An in-kind gift is a donation of services or materials. Sometimes companies are able to give more in this way than they could financially. We salute the companies that have helped United Way with recent in-kind gifts and encourage you to consider helping our community in this way.
